Honoring, remembering and inspiring

Being involved with a loved one’s decision to donate life and receiving the gift of hope through transplantation are life-changing experiences.

Through our Donor Family Services staff, we provide ongoing information to families about their loved ones’ organ and tissue donations, and offer support through remembrance ceremonies and other programs. We also faciliate communication between families of donors and the recipients of their loved ones’ gifts who choose to correspond with one another.

During the first 18 months after a family’s loss, we provide a series of communications to donor families. One of the most important letters will come to families about six weeks after the donation—a letter that provides general information about the recipients and how they are doing. For families of tissue donors, we provide information on the process that takes place from the time of donation to the time that donated tissues are provided for transplant.

We also work closely with our Donor Family Advisory Council, made up of family members of organ and tissue donors from throughout Illinois and northwest Indiana who meet quarterly to advise us on our services to families.
